Bhubaneswar: Gold bars worth around Rs 20 lakh were seized by Customs officials from two passengers at the Biju Patnaik International Airport in Bhubaneswar this evening.

Total 33 gold bars were seized from two passengers who arrived at the city airport from Kuala Lumpur in an AirAsia flight.

Later the Customs officials arrested the two persons who had hid the gold bars in a customised screwdriver handle.

This is for the first time that such a large haul of gold has been seized at the city airport.
